Commercial fire restoration services involve a comprehensive process to repair and recover properties affected by fire damage. When a fire occurs, it can leave behind soot, smoke residues, and structural damage that require specialized cleaning and repair methods. Service providers assess the extent of the damage, remove debris, clean surfaces, and restore the building’s structural integrity. The goal is to return the property to a safe, functional condition, minimizing downtime and preventing further deterioration caused by smoke odors or water used to extinguish the fire.
These services help solve a variety of problems that arise after a fire incident. Soot and smoke residues can settle on walls, ceilings, and furnishings, leading to lingering odors and potential health hazards if not properly cleaned. Water damage from firefighting efforts can weaken building materials and promote mold growth. Additionally, structural components like beams, drywall, and flooring may need repair or replacement. Commercial fire restoration professionals are equipped to handle these issues efficiently, ensuring that the property is thoroughly cleaned, deodorized, and restored to its pre-fire state.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Fire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sun City,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or fire damage repairs such as smoke cleanup or small structural fixes,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ials involved.
Moderate Restoration - Larger projects involving extensive cleaning, partial rebuilding, or replacing damaged materials generally cost between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common for moderate fire incidents in commercial properties around Sun City, AZ.
Major Damage Repair - Significant fire damage that requires full structural assessment, extensive cleaning, and partial reconstruction can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ically involving complex or widespread damage.
Full Replacement - Complete rebuilds of affected areas, including major structural components and interior finishes, can exceed $15,000 depending on size and scope. Such large-scale restorations are less frequent but are handled by specialized local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
